Three women kept confined, chained by own brother


Three women were found confined, two chained, by their own brother in a warehouse in the Central Highlands province of Lam Dong.

Following reports from locals, authorities in Bao Loc City on Thursday found the women inside the facility belonging to Nguyen Hai Ha, 65. While two were chained to windows, the third was found cowering in a corner.

Ha said the three women were his half-sisters from Dong Nai Province whom he was taking care of for the last two years.

Dinh Cong Huyen, deputy head of the Bao Loc Department of Labor, Invalids and Social Affairs, said the women speak normally and answer questions correctly, and show no signs of abnormality.

“They were diagnosed with schizophrenia, but since they are in control of their behavior, their caretaker has to let them live like normal people.”

Authorities said the place where they were kept is not hygienic and could worsen their condition.

They proposed sending the women to a shelter or another relative, but Ha refused.

Ha assured them he would no longer chain or confine them any longer. The Bao Loc City People’s Court is going to review the case to decide on who would get the custody for the three sisters.
